Output 58893cb8620d4ba2e4d4e2dba8316d1d473f171a01e116be8235325faa53b782:1

value
29673738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c911eb6882e91756536f5d75d7bfc10398279b4e OP_EQUAL
address
3L2BDB6AVTXETzBLaR1Ez98VQ5ETQ5zjTo
transaction
58893cb8620d4ba2e4d4e2dba8316d1d473f171a01e116be8235325faa53b782
spent
true